That soup sounds lovely, did you make it yourself? I'd love the recipe if so.

Yes it was homemade soup.
You fry 2 onions in a little oil with 2 tsp cumin, 2 tsp ginger, chilli powder, chilli fresh or dried chilli flakes and garlic, fill with 2 pints veg stock, and cut sweet potatoes and butternut squash in pieces. Bring to boil and cook until tender . Then mash or blend and add a can of coconut milk. Season to taste. Done
